How Amazon Order Tracking Works
When you place an order on Amazon, the platform generates a unique order number and shipping information. Once your product is dispatched, Amazon updates your order with tracking details from their partner carriers. These updates allow you to follow your package’s journey from the warehouse right to your doorstep.
Amazon’s tracking service provides:
– Real-time status updates (order received, shipped, out for delivery, delivered)
– Live location tracking for select deliveries
– Notifications about shipping updates and estimated delivery times

Step-by-Step: Tracking Your Amazon Order
1. Tracking via the Amazon Website
Follow these simple steps on your desktop or laptop:
- Sign In: Go to the Amazon homepage and sign into your account.
- Navigate to “Your Orders”: Hover over “Accounts & Lists” in the top right, then click on “Your Orders.”
- Find Your Order: Scroll through your orders or use the search function to locate the item you want to track.
- Track Package: Click the “Track package” button next to your order for detailed tracking information.
- View Details: You’ll see the current status, shipping carrier, tracking number, and sometimes a live tracker as your package approaches.
2. Tracking via the Amazon Mobile App
Tracking on the go is just as simple using Amazon’s mobile app:
- Open the App: Launch the Amazon app and log in if required.
- Access Orders: Tap the menu icon (☰) and select “Your Orders.”
- Select Your Order: Find the order you want to monitor.
- Tap on “Track Package”: This displays the most recent updates and location (if available) of your package.
3. Using Carrier Tracking
In some cases, Amazon provides you with a tracking number from the shipping carrier (such as FedEx, UPS, or DHL). Here’s how to use it:
- After clicking “Track package” on the Amazon site or app, copy the carrier tracking number.
- Visit the carrier’s official website or use a universal package tracking app.
- Paste the tracking number to access detailed status and location updates.
4. Real-Time Map Tracking
For some Amazon deliveries, particularly those handled by Amazon Logistics, you’ll see a “map tracking” feature. This lets you watch your driver’s progress in real time as your delivery approaches, down to seeing how many stops remain before yours. This feature is especially helpful for planning your day.
What You’ll See in Your Tracking Information
When you check your tracking status, you might encounter several updates:
- Order Confirmed: Your payment is processed, and your product is being prepared for shipment.
- Shipped: Your package has left the warehouse and is in transit.
- Out for Delivery: The driver has your package and it’s on its way to you.
- Delivered: The package has arrived at the address on your order.
- Delayed: Shipping might be affected due to weather or other unforeseen issues.
Many times, Amazon will also provide:
– Estimated delivery dates
– Delivery window times
– Notifications for attempted deliveries or issues

Common Challenges and How to Overcome Them
Tracking isn’t always perfect. Here are a few issues you might encounter, plus some simple solutions:
- Tracking Updates Delayed: Sometimes, it can take a few hours (or longer) for shipping information to update. Don’t panic—refresh the page later.
- Carrier Tracking Not Recognized: Very new tracking numbers might not appear in carrier systems immediately.
- Outdated or Inaccurate Updates: If your order says “delivered” but you can’t find it, check with neighbors or around your delivery area. Occasionally, packages are marked as delivered slightly before they arrive.
- Multiple Packages: If your order is split into several shipments, each may have its own tracking number and timeline.
- International Shipping: Tracking may become less detailed once packages move between countries and carriers.

Shipping and Cost-Saving Tips
Amazon offers a variety of shipping options at different price points. Here are some ways to save on shipping and ensure smooth tracking:
- Amazon Prime: Consider joining for free two-day (sometimes same-day) shipping and enhanced tracking features.
- Group Orders: Combine multiple items into a single order to potentially cut down on shipping fees and tracking complexities.
- No-Rush Shipping Credits: If you don’t need your item urgently, select “No-Rush Shipping” at checkout to earn credits for future purchases.
- Set Package Delivery Preferences: Some locations support Amazon Locker or pickup options, providing added security and flexibility.
- Check Shipping Restrictions: For international shipments, confirm customs and local carrier tracking is available.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How soon after ordering can I start tracking my Amazon package?
Tracking usually becomes available soon after your order ships. You’ll receive an email update when your items are dispatched, and the tracking link will appear in the “Your Orders” section.
2. Why does my Amazon tracking show “shipped,” but there are no updates yet?
After your package leaves the warehouse, it might take several hours for the courier to scan and update the tracking status. This is especially common during high-traffic periods.
3. What should I do if tracking says “delivered” but I haven’t received my package?
First, check all possible delivery areas around your home and with neighbors. If it’s still missing after 24 hours, contact Amazon’s customer service for assistance.
4. Can I track Amazon packages sent internationally?
Yes, most international shipments include tracking. However, once your package crosses borders or is handed to local carriers, tracking updates can become less frequent or detailed.
5. Do I need an Amazon account to track an order?
Yes, for full tracking access, an Amazon account is required. You’ll need to log in to use order tracking features through the website or app. If someone else ordered on your behalf, you can ask them to share tracking details.
